Gleniguard 5% Ointment is an antiseptic and disinfectant agent. It is used for the therapy and prevention of infections in wounds and cuts. It kills the unsafe microbes and controls their growth, thereby stopping infections in the affected area.

Gleniguard 5% Ointment is for exterior use only. You must usually use it precisely as your health practitioner has informed you. The affected region needs to be easy and dry earlier than application. You ought to wash your palms entirely earlier than and after making use of this medicine. This medication ought to be used frequently to get the most gain from it. Do now not use greater than you want as it will now not clear your circumstance quicker and some facet consequences may also be increased. You can assist this medicine work higher by preserving the affected areas clean.

This medication may additionally cause consequences like pores and skin irritation, redness, or itching at the website online of application. Please consult your health practitioner if these facet results persist for a longer duration. Avoid direct contact with your eyes. In case of direct contact, wash your eyes with water and search for instant clinical attention. You ought to give up taking it straight away if you have any symptoms of an allergic reaction. Signs of this consist of rash, swelling of the lips, throat, or face, swallowing or respiratory problems, feeling dizzy or faint, and nausea.

Gleniguard 5% Ointment is a versatile antiseptic that is used for the therapy and prevention of infection. Gleniguard 5% Ointment kills and prevents the boom of infection-causing microbes, thereby stopping abrasions, cuts, and wounds, or any ruin in the pores and skin from getting infected. The antiseptic impact is triggered due to the gradual launch of iodine. Keep the affected region smooth and use the remedy as prescribed through your doctor.

Can I put Gleniguard 5% Ointment on an open wound? Gleniguard 5% Ointment can be used as an antiseptic to deal with or stop infections in wounds such as ulcers, small burns or cuts, and different minor injuries. However, take unique care if you are making use of Gleniguard 5% Ointment on open giant wounds or the place the pores and skin is damaged like burns. The motive being there can also be a danger of immoderate absorption of iodine in the blood which may also expand to poisonous levels.

Will Gleniguard 5% Ointment answer stain my pores and skin or clothes? Gleniguard 5% Ointment has a herbal golden brown color which stains the location the place you have utilized it. It does no longer however, completely stain your pores and skin and fingernails. The stain can be without problems eliminated from your garments with cleaning soap and water.

Where can Gleniguard 5% Ointment be used? Gleniguard 5% Ointment is used in the remedy and prevention of contamination in wounds consisting of cuts, small areas of burn, ulcers and minor injuries. Do no longer use this remedy on deep wounds and smooth surgical wounds.
